Project Parameters

Planned capacity – 2 640 МW

Construction period: – 1st module 2 х 660 МW (1 320 МW): 2008-2013 – 2nd module 2 х 660 МW (1 320 МW): 2011-2016 construction cost – 564 billion KZT ($ 4 700 mln)

Financing:The project will be implemented on the principles of public-private partnership

The following financial structure of the project was approved by the Government:   share capital - 30%   loan capital - 70% Therefore, the structure of the share capital of Balhashskaya TPS JSC includes:   Government share - 25% +1 share   Private investors - 75% - 1 share Project current status •An international tender for selection of a strategic investment partner has been announced on October 11, 2008.• the Strategic Investment Partner will be determined after completion of the pre-qualification selection in December, 2008.• Tender procedures for selection of ancillary facilities design contractor have been held.

Project Coordinator: Samruk-Energo JSC

Construction of the Third Power-generating Unit of Ekibastuz GRES -2

Слайд № 2

Capacity of operating power-generating units: 1000 МW, Project Capacity of power-generating unit № 3: 500 МWLocation: Pavlodar regionOwners of Ekibastuz GRES -2: 50% – SWF Samruk-Kazyna JSC (Republic of Kazakhstan)50% – OJSC Inter RAO UES (Russian Federation)Project implementation period: 2008-2012 Project cost: $ 651,8 million

Financing:– Borrowed funds Co-financing of shareholders (30% of the project cost)Equity funds of JSC Stantsiya Ekibastuzskaya GRES-2

Project current status:Mandated letters for organization of long-term loans have been signed by JSC «SEGRES-2» with European Bank for Reconstruction and Development and Eurasian Development Bank At the present time mentioned above banks are holding technical, economic and ecology audit of the project. Banks’ decision on their participation in the project is planned to be received in current year. Herewith according to the audit results the cost of the project defined in the feasibility study can significantly increase (up to $650 mlln.)An open tender has been announced for acquisition of consulting services for documents on choosing EPC-contractor elaboration.

Project Coordinator: Samruk-Energo JSC

Kazakhstan Electricity Transmission Rehabilitation Project, II stage

Mission: to ensure reliable functioning of the national grid of Kazakhstan

Main components of the Project:

• Replacement of high-voltage switching and measuring equipment

•Installation of 220 kV shunt reactors

• Replacement of autotransformers of 500, 220 kV

• Upgrading telecommunications and relay protection

• Replacement of arresters for excess-voltage suppressors

• Replacement of the service transformers

• • Reconstruction of substations made by the schemes: with isolating, concurrent sectionalized and bypass switches

Project cost: 52 billion KZT ($ 433 mln)

Source of financing:Substation part of the project – 100% of borrowed funds of EBRD (Loan agreement of 05.06.2008 in the amount of € 255 mln)Lineal part of the project – Sources of financing are not determined

Project implementation period: 2008-2012 (taking into account HV-line up to 2016)

Current status: •The winner of the tender for selecting a consultant was defined (preparation of technical specification, tender documents for contractors, etc.) - «MVV Consulting». The signing of the contract - in mid-November, 2008. • Necessary work for launching of the project is maintained in accordance with the previously approved schedule.

Project Coordinator: KEGOC JSC

Construction of 500 kV Alma SS connected to Kazakhstan National Electricity Network via 500-220 kV lines

Mission: - Reliable electricity supply of almaty region; - Power output of Balkhashskaya TPS

Location: Almaty region

Coordinator: KEGOC JSC

Project implementation period: 2009-2012

Project Cost: 29,97 billion KZT ($ 250 mln.)

Components of the project:

First Stage (completion in 2011):- Construction of 500 kV Alma SS, - construction of 500 kV Almaty – Alma transmission line with reconstruction of 500 kV outdoor switchgear on Almaty SS- Construction of 220 kV transmission line to be connected with existing network.

Second Stage (completion in 2012) - Construction of HV-line-500 kV «YuKGRES-ALMA» with the reconstruction of OSG – 500 kV at SS «YuKGRES».

Financing:• The agreement with the International Bank for Reconstruction and Development was reached on receiving a loan (about $ 240 million) secured by the sovereign guarantee (the national budget for 2008 provides for this guarantee)• Own funds of KEGOC JSC

Project Coordinator: KEGOC JSC

Construction of 500 kV Second Transmission Line of Kazakhstan North South TransitConstruction of 500 kV Second Transmission Line of Kazakhstan North South Transit

Implementation period: 2004-2009

Project cost: 43,7 billion KZT

Source of financing:

Loan funds – International Bank of Reconstruction and Development (US$100 mln.), European Bank of Reconstruction (US$147,8 mln.), Development Bank of Kazakhstan US$21 mln and 6,97 billion KZT) and own funds of JSC “KEGOC”

Length of the OHTL: 1115 km

I phase «YuKGRES – SHU» (250 km)

Construction of SHU SS, extension of YuKGRES SS ,reconstruction of ALmaty SS.

Location – Almaty and Zhambyl region

II phase «Ekibastuz –Agadyr» (475 km)

III phase «Agadyr – YuKGRES» (390 km)

Location - Karaganda and Almaty region

The main components of the project:-Construction of three sections of 500 kV OHTL including fiber optic communication line-Extension and reconstruction of existing 500 kV substation and construction of new 500 kV substation “SHU”-Provision of the required relay protection and automation, telecommunication facilities and dispatching

and technological control facilities Current status:Commissioning of the firat phase “YuKGRES-Shu” was in 22 October of 2008 which increases the transmitting capacity of the existing transit “North-South “ to 100 MW.Construction of the second and third phases are maintained in accordance with the approved schedule ,which is planned to finish in 2009Project Coordinator: JSC«KEGOC»

Construction of interregional power line of North Kazakstan –Aktobe region»

Extension of line: 500 km

Project cost: 19,9 billion KZT

Project implementation period: 2006 - 2008 .

Main components of the project:

-construction of 500 kV high Voltage substation including fiber optic communication line ;-expansion and reconstruction of substation “Ulke “and “Zhetykara”-providing of necessary capacity of relay protection and current electricity .-providing means of control and technology management ;

The project is based on PPP principles:

Establishment of concessionaire company –“Batys Tranzit” JSC (” Mehenergostroy LLP” - 80% of equity fund, “KEGOC” JSC - 20% of equity fund). Concession Agreement between Ministry of Energy and Mineral resources and “Batys Tranzit” JSC for construction and operation of the transmission line has been signed. Financing: At the expenses of issue and placement the infrastructural bonds of “Batys Tranzit “JSC secured by the Government guarantee of the Republic of Kazakhstan Current status:Construction and installation works on “Zhetykara” SS and ‘Ulke “SS and on linear part of power transmission line have been carrying out. At present time, the project is completed for about 70% of the whole required work. The Completion of the construction is planned to be done by the end of this year (2008).

Kazakhstan Electricity Transmission Rehabilitation Project, I stageProject cost: 43,8 billion KZT

Project implementation period: 2000-2009

Source of financing:

- credit of International bank of Reconstruction and Development ($140 mln),

- credit loan from European bank of Reconstruction and Development secured by the sovereign guarantee ($45 mln),

-Own funds of “KEGOC” JSC

Main components of the project:

- Replacement of outdated equipment on 46 High Voltage substations ( 74 are available on the balance of «KEGOC» JSC);

-Modernization of relay protection and automatics on substations;

-Modernization of telecommunications ;-Modernization of the National Electrical Network (installation of monitoring and data

processing (SCADA) and energy management systems (EMS).-Creation of an automated system for commercial accounting of electricity (APSMACS) and

integrated system of government ;trade system

Current status:

At the present time all components of the project besides the modernization of relay protection and automation of high voltage substation had been completed

Project Coordinator: «KEGOC» JSC

SLIDE № 11 Construction of Moynak HPP

Location: river Charyn in Almaty region Owners:51% –“Samruk-Kazyna” Sovereign Wealth Fund” JSC (through «KazKuat» LLP) 49% –«АК «Birlik» JSCProject cost: $ 340 mln.Capacity: 300 МW.Project implementation period: 2006-2011

Components of the project:Head end – Bestyube reservoir composed of : masonry –cum-earth dam and engineering and maintenance discharge.Station branch composed of : water receiving chamber, diversion tunnel, compensation basin, power conduit ,building of HPP. Regulator with water reservoir Auxiliary facilities buildings composed of : maintenance service personnel, highways, external electric supply,water supply and sewerage.

Financing of the project:Loan from Development Bank of Kazakhstan – $50,8 mln, Loan from State Development Bank of China – $200 mln, Own loan funds of the shareholders of «Moynak HPP» JSC

Current construction status:construction –assembly work is carrying out .

Project coordinator: «SAMRUK-ENERGY» JSC
